Wiktionary
ZIRCONIUM, noun. A metallic chemical element (symbol Zr) with an atomic number of 40.
Dictionary definition
ZIRCONIUM, noun. A lustrous grey strong metallic element resembling titanium; it is used in nuclear reactors as a neutron absorber; it occurs in baddeleyite but is obtained chiefly from zircon.
